| Market Overview The China skincare market was valued at USD 50.19 Billion in 2024 and is projected to reach USD 104.32 Billion by 2033, growing at a CAGR of 8.04% during the forecast period from 2025 to 2033. Growth is driven by increased awareness about skin health due to pollution, the rising influence of social media, and enhanced e-commerce accessibility offering personalized experiences. A December 2024 report in The Lancet found that while China's coal usage had continued to grow by 4% in 2023, from 98 to 117 cities had PM2.5 pollution exceeding WHO safe levels. Pollution has been blamed for skin problems such as dullness, ageing, acne and sensitivity, and anti-pollution cosmetics such as washes, serums and protection creams are becoming available with antioxidants, hyaluronic acid, anti-pollutants and detoxifying ingredients. International brands such as Estée Lauder and local brands such as Herborist have begun to publicize pollution protection as a product category. E-commerce growth is also driving changes in the China skincare market. According to a report from the State Council of the People's Republic of China, online sales in e-commerce in China reached 7.1 trillion yuan in July 2024, a 9.8% increase from 2023 levels. AI- and R&D-assisted online shopping experiences include those with AI-driven and personalized product recommendations, and help to develop customer confidence, thus increasing customer loyalty. Major sales campaigns like Singles' Day and 618 draw many consumers through discounts and product launches, and expand the market share for the brands. The organic skin care market is also a key driver for growth as consumers learn about the dangers of synthetics. In China, millennials and Generation Z shoppers are increasingly favoring organic skin care products free from parabens, sulfates, 1,4-Dioxane, and artificial fragrances. In addition to sustainable packaging and cruelty-free guidelines, some contemporary environmentalist projects target organic beauty. For example, in November 2024, Chinese cosmetics manufacturer Florasis announced the launch of a skincare line based on TCM in 2025 featuring jade powder and other plant extracts.
